The J/80’s high stability and built in buoyancy make it the only sportsboat with a Category B offshore classification. She has a proper lead keel for high stability, a tough two spreader mast, a large cockpit and ‘top of the range’ jib furling system and deck gear. 

The J/80 is an ISAF one design and in 2013 the World Championships will be held in Marseille shortly after the UK National Championships in June at the Royal Yacht Squadron in Cowes. Boats are check measured and weighed at major events, sail purchases are restricted to one suit per year and professional helmsman are not allowed to ‘parachute in’ for regattas. Racing is fair, fun and targets owner drivers. 

Delightfully easy to sail, yet capable of 18 knots on a breezy day, the J/80 has its own class for the Round the Island Race and at Cowes Week and at many other regattas around the UK.
